logo

Output 18212186eec2eed9531ee1eadf237b585a1966d2cd00e5914753e7af9de1680d:1

value
2597400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dce1bc830fb61c450d303a6bed0024d88d5ad03e OP_EQUAL
address
3Mpw1BfhyN7H81MaTmeMenmH25JgPQgVp8
transaction
18212186eec2eed9531ee1eadf237b585a1966d2cd00e5914753e7af9de1680d